IF YOU CAN DREAM IT, YOU CAN DO IT AT DIVERSIFIED.

The Installation Superintendent is responsible for performing a wide variety of installation duties on technology projects for our clients. This position is the key field position for on‑site direction of work and the actual work that gets done in our clients’ buildings.

Base pay range

$39.00/hr - $48.00/hr

Location:
Must live in the Sterling VA area.

What You’ll Do:
  • Serve as on‑site leader and supervisor for AV installation teams across multiple projects or large‑scale sites supporting Lead Technicians and field teams in achieving daily production goals.
  • Ensure compliance with all safety regulations and promote a culture of health and safety on job sites.
  • Coordinate field activities with other trades, contractors, and site stakeholders to maintain schedule and workflow alignment. Conduct pre‑construction and in‑progress site walks to verify site readiness and installation progress.
  • Act as primary point of contact for on‑site client representatives, fostering positive customer relationships.
  • Oversee subcontractor performance to ensure alignment with project scope, quality expectations, and safety standards.
  • Monitor professionalism, installation quality, and effectiveness to ensure adherence to Diversified and industry standards.
  • Lead on‑site issue resolution, coordinating with Project Managers and Engineers as needed to address technical or logistical challenges.
  • Manage logistics, tooling, and material flow to support uninterrupted field operations.
  • Ensure accuracy and timeliness of attendance records, timesheets, and reporting in alignment with project installation budgets.
  • Oversee documentation quality, including redline drawings, as‑built records, and punch list completion in coordination with Project Managers.

Complexity:

This level of technician will be responsible for performing tasks on clients’ jobsites with no supervision. This position is responsible for the coordination with clients, contractors and subcontractors. This position will be the key and only field superintendent in many situations and will be responsible for delegating work, monitoring others work and communicating with key stakeholders on behalf of the PM.

Requires maintaining quality control on all field work. This position requires the highest level of technical and people skills along with great communication skills.
